Dow Jones, Nasdaq, S&P 500 weekly preview: More room for correction in October
recorded the fourth consecutive weekly drop candle after falling 0.7% last week. The index printed the lowest level since the end of May as stocks responded to another bond market selloff. index fell as much as 1.3% after testing an important daily support in the context of the 100 daily moving average.
Recent data has indicated a slowdown in U.S. consumption, and the surge in oil prices is expected to have an impact. RBC: “Net bullishness on the AAII survey, which has fallen sharply since mid August, still isn’t back down to levels that would indicate investor pessimism had gotten too extreme.”
